Unlocking the Potential of Flyouts: A Comprehensive Guide to Their Uses and Applications

The term “flyout” can refer to various concepts across different fields, including sports, technology, and design. However, in the context of this article, we will delve into the world of user interface (UI) design, web development, and digital marketing, where flyouts play a crucial role in enhancing user experience and engagement. In this detailed guide, we will explore what a flyout is used for, its benefits, and how it can be effectively utilized in different scenarios.

Introduction to Flyouts

A flyout, in the context of UI design and web development, refers to a graphical user interface element that appears when a user interacts with a specific component, such as a button, icon, or link. It is a type of overlay that provides additional information, options, or functionality, allowing users to access more features or content without leaving the current page. Flyouts can take various forms, including tooltips, popovers, dropdown menus, and slide-out panels, each serving a unique purpose and offering a distinct user experience.

Types of Flyouts

There are several types of flyouts, each designed to cater to specific needs and use cases. Some of the most common types of flyouts include:

Flyouts can be categorized based on their functionality, design, and behavior. For instance, tooltips are small, informative flyouts that provide brief descriptions or explanations when a user hovers over an element. Popovers, on the other hand, are larger and more interactive, often containing forms, images, or other multimedia content. Dropdown menus are a type of flyout that displays a list of options or links when a user clicks on a button or icon.

Designing Effective Flyouts

When designing flyouts, it is essential to consider the user experience and the overall goals of the application or website. A well-designed flyout should be intuitive, easy to use, and provide value to the user. It should also be visually appealing, with a clear and consistent design language that aligns with the brand’s identity. Additionally, flyouts should be optimized for different devices and screen sizes, ensuring a seamless user experience across various platforms.

Uses of Flyouts

Flyouts can be used in a variety of ways to enhance the user experience and provide additional functionality. Some of the most common uses of flyouts include:

  • Providing additional information or context about a specific element or feature
  • Offering options or settings that are not essential to the main functionality of the application or website
  • Displaying multimedia content, such as images, videos, or audio files
  • Enabling users to interact with the application or website in a more engaging and immersive way

Benefits of Using Flyouts

The use of flyouts can bring numerous benefits to applications and websites, including improved user engagement, increased conversion rates, and enhanced overall user experience. By providing additional information, options, or functionality, flyouts can help users make informed decisions, complete tasks more efficiently, and enjoy a more interactive and immersive experience. Furthermore, flyouts can help reduce clutter and improve the overall design of the application or website, making it more visually appealing and easier to navigate.

Best Practices for Implementing Flyouts

When implementing flyouts, it is essential to follow best practices to ensure a seamless user experience. Some of the key considerations include clear and consistent design, intuitive behavior, and optimal performance. Flyouts should be designed to be accessible and usable on different devices and screen sizes, with a clear and consistent design language that aligns with the brand’s identity. Additionally, flyouts should be optimized for performance, ensuring that they do not compromise the overall speed and responsiveness of the application or website.

Real-World Applications of Flyouts

Flyouts are used in a wide range of applications and websites, from e-commerce platforms and social media networks to productivity tools and online learning platforms. Some examples of real-world applications of flyouts include:

Flyouts can be used to provide additional information about products or services, offer options or settings for customization, or display multimedia content, such as images or videos. They can also be used to enable users to interact with the application or website in a more engaging and immersive way, such as through gamification or interactive tutorials.

Future of Flyouts

As technology continues to evolve, we can expect to see new and innovative uses of flyouts in various applications and websites. With the rise of artificial intelligence, machine learning, and the Internet of Things (IoT), flyouts may become even more interactive and immersive, providing users with a more personalized and engaging experience. Additionally, the increasing use of voice assistants and augmented reality (AR) technology may lead to new forms of flyouts that are more conversational and interactive.

Conclusion

In conclusion, flyouts are a powerful tool for enhancing user experience and providing additional functionality in applications and websites. By understanding the different types of flyouts, their uses, and benefits, designers and developers can create more engaging, interactive, and immersive experiences for users. As technology continues to evolve, we can expect to see new and innovative uses of flyouts, leading to even more exciting and interactive user experiences. Whether you are a designer, developer, or simply a user, understanding the potential of flyouts can help you unlock new possibilities and create more engaging, effective, and enjoyable digital experiences.

What are flyouts and how do they differ from other interactive elements?

Flyouts are a type of interactive element that can be used to provide additional information or functionality to users. They are typically small, pop-up windows that appear when a user hovers over or clicks on a specific element, such as a button or icon. Flyouts can be used to display a wide range of content, including text, images, videos, and even interactive forms. One of the key benefits of flyouts is that they can be used to provide additional information or functionality without cluttering up the main interface.

The key difference between flyouts and other interactive elements, such as tooltips or popovers, is their level of interactivity. Flyouts are designed to be more interactive than tooltips, which are typically used to provide simple, static information. Flyouts can also be more flexible than popovers, which are often used to provide a specific type of functionality, such as a login form or a search bar. By providing a high level of interactivity and flexibility, flyouts can be used to create a wide range of custom interfaces and user experiences.

What are some common uses of flyouts in web design?

Flyouts are commonly used in web design to provide additional information or functionality to users. Some common uses of flyouts include displaying product information, providing customer support, and offering interactive tutorials or guides. Flyouts can also be used to create custom interfaces, such as login forms or search bars, that are tailored to the specific needs of a website or application. Additionally, flyouts can be used to display promotional content, such as special offers or discounts, or to provide users with access to additional features or functionality.

The use of flyouts in web design can have a number of benefits, including improving the user experience, increasing engagement, and enhancing the overall functionality of a website or application. By providing users with easy access to additional information or functionality, flyouts can help to reduce clutter and improve the overall usability of a website or application. Additionally, flyouts can be used to create a sense of depth and interactivity, which can help to keep users engaged and interested in the content or functionality being provided.

How can flyouts be used to improve the user experience?

Flyouts can be used to improve the user experience by providing users with easy access to additional information or functionality. By displaying relevant information or functionality in a flyout, users can quickly and easily access the information they need without having to navigate away from the current page or interface. This can help to reduce clutter and improve the overall usability of a website or application. Additionally, flyouts can be used to provide users with interactive tutorials or guides, which can help to educate users about the functionality and features of a website or application.

The use of flyouts to improve the user experience can also have a number of other benefits, including increasing engagement and enhancing the overall functionality of a website or application. By providing users with a sense of control and agency, flyouts can help to create a more interactive and immersive user experience. Additionally, flyouts can be used to provide users with personalized content or recommendations, which can help to create a more tailored and relevant user experience. By using flyouts in this way, website and application designers can create a more user-friendly and engaging experience that meets the needs and expectations of their users.

What are some best practices for designing and implementing flyouts?

When designing and implementing flyouts, there are a number of best practices to keep in mind. One of the most important things to consider is the content and functionality that will be displayed in the flyout. The content should be relevant and useful to the user, and the functionality should be intuitive and easy to use. Additionally, the design of the flyout should be consistent with the overall design and branding of the website or application. This can help to create a sense of cohesion and continuity, and can make the flyout feel like a natural part of the overall user experience.

Another important consideration when designing and implementing flyouts is the user experience. The flyout should be easy to open and close, and should not interfere with the user’s ability to interact with the rest of the website or application. Additionally, the flyout should be accessible on a variety of devices and platforms, including desktop computers, laptops, tablets, and smartphones. By following these best practices, website and application designers can create flyouts that are effective, intuitive, and easy to use, and that provide a positive and engaging user experience.

How can flyouts be used to provide additional functionality to users?

Flyouts can be used to provide additional functionality to users in a variety of ways. One common use of flyouts is to display interactive forms or tools, such as login forms, search bars, or calculators. Flyouts can also be used to provide users with access to additional features or functionality, such as printing or sharing options. Additionally, flyouts can be used to display dynamic content, such as videos or animations, that can help to enhance the user experience and provide additional information or functionality.

The use of flyouts to provide additional functionality can have a number of benefits, including increasing engagement and enhancing the overall usability of a website or application. By providing users with easy access to additional features or functionality, flyouts can help to create a more interactive and immersive user experience. Additionally, flyouts can be used to provide users with a sense of control and agency, which can help to increase satisfaction and loyalty. By using flyouts in this way, website and application designers can create a more functional and engaging experience that meets the needs and expectations of their users.

What are some common challenges or limitations of using flyouts?

One of the common challenges or limitations of using flyouts is that they can be distracting or disruptive to the user experience. If not designed or implemented carefully, flyouts can interfere with the user’s ability to interact with the rest of the website or application, or can provide too much information or functionality at once. Additionally, flyouts can be difficult to design and implement, particularly on smaller screens or devices. This can make it challenging to create flyouts that are effective, intuitive, and easy to use across a variety of devices and platforms.

To overcome these challenges, website and application designers should carefully consider the design and implementation of their flyouts. This can involve testing and iterating on different designs and implementations to ensure that the flyout is effective, intuitive, and easy to use. Additionally, designers should consider the user experience and ensure that the flyout is providing value and functionality to the user, rather than simply being a novelty or distraction. By taking a thoughtful and user-centered approach to designing and implementing flyouts, designers can create effective and engaging flyouts that enhance the overall user experience.

Leave a Comment